Watching Kristen improve this year has been inspiring. It is evident that her family is very supportive of her and her ambitions. “I started coming to the races years ago and I loved to ride at home so I convinced my dad to let me give racing a shot and I fell in love. The whole adrenaline rush and the whole atmosphere just keeps me wanting more.” In addition, Kristen’s Dad takes care of everything mechanical which frees up time for Kristen to go to school, adhere to her training program, and get packed for the upcoming weekend. Kristen looks up highly to her father and her Aunt Angel. It is evident the Atwell’s make a great team and will be around the GNCC scene for some time.

Kristen was #518 this year and has earned the #226 plate for the 2007 season. This was no surprise after her great finishes in Yadkinville and in St. Clairsville and if not for some bad luck this year that plate could have even been higher.
